Fault Codes:Caterpillar General CID2531
Caterpillar Excavator Fault Code CID2531: Complete Diagnostic Guide
What is Caterpillar Fault Code CID2531?
Fault Code CID2531 indicates a Component Identifier (CID) communication error within the Caterpillar machine's electronic control system, specifically related to a module or component that has failed to properly identify itself on the CAN (Controller Area Network) bus.
This diagnostic trouble code appears when the Electronic Control Module (ECM) cannot establish proper communication with a networked component or when a component's identification data is corrupted or missing. On Caterpillar excavators, this typically involves critical systems like the hydraulic control module, display panel, or aftertreatment components. This is critical because the ECM relies on proper component identification to coordinate engine performance, hydraulic functions, and emissions control—all essential for optimal excavator operation.
Common Symptoms
When CID2531 is active, operators typically experience:
- Warning lamp illumination on the instrument cluster, often accompanied by a "check engine" or diagnostic indicator
- Reduced engine power or derate mode, limiting machine performance to protect systems
- Inoperative or erratic display readings on the monitor panel, showing blank screens or incorrect data
- Hydraulic system irregularities, including delayed response or inconsistent implement control
- Intermittent loss of specific functions such as auto-idle, work modes, or emissions system operation
Potential Causes
The most common technical reasons for CID2531 on used Caterpillar excavators include:
- Corroded or damaged CAN bus connectors, particularly at harness junction points exposed to moisture and debris
- Wiring harness chafing at known rub points near the swing bearing, boom cylinders, or engine compartment
- Failed electronic module (display, hydraulic controller, or aftertreatment control unit) unable to transmit proper identification
- Low battery voltage or poor ground connections preventing stable communication voltage on the CAN network
- ECM software corruption or outdated firmware versions incompatible with installed components
- Previous repair work where non-OEM components were installed without proper programming
How to Troubleshoot and Fix Code CID2531
Step 1: Connect Diagnostic Software Use Caterpillar Electronic Technician (Cat ET) or compatible diagnostic software to identify which specific Component ID is failing to communicate. Document all active and logged fault codes, noting any additional CAN communication errors.
Step 2: Inspect CAN Bus Wiring and Connectors Physically examine the CAN High and CAN Low wiring throughout the harness, paying special attention to areas where cables pass through the swing bearing or near hydraulic lines. On used excavators, check for harness wear, pinched wires, or connector corrosion—these are extremely common failure points. Use a multimeter to verify 120-ohm termination resistance across the CAN bus when modules are disconnected.
Step 3: Verify Power Supply and Grounds Check battery voltage (should be 12.5-14V with engine running) and inspect all ground connections to the frame and engine block. Measure voltage at the suspect component's connector—ensure it receives proper supply voltage (typically 8-32V) and has a solid ground path with less than 0.1V drop.
Step 4: Isolate the Faulty Component Systematically disconnect electronic modules one at a time while monitoring the diagnostic software. When CID2531 clears after disconnecting a specific component, you've identified the faulty module. Before replacing, attempt to clear connector contacts with electrical contact cleaner and reconnect—corrosion often causes intermittent identification failures.
Step 5: Update Software and Calibrate If a component replacement is necessary, ensure the ECM firmware is current and perform proper component programming using Cat ET. New modules must be configured with the correct component identifiers to communicate properly on the network.
Disclaimer: This guide provides general diagnostic information. Always consult the official Caterpillar service manual for your specific excavator model and serial number. Complex electrical diagnostics may require professional technician assistance with factory-level diagnostic equipment.
Fault Description:
The position sensor of the finger wheel of the right control handle of the excavator
Fault Cause:
CID (Component Identifier) : A diagnostic code used to notify maintenance personnel of a fault detected in a specific circuit or system. The CID-FMI diagnostic code is used to describe the detected faults rather than the root causes.
FairTradeMachinery
You Design the Vision. We Handle the Hard Parts.
Helping Global Buyers Access Better-Value Machinery and After-Sales Solutions.
As China's Leading Global Used Machinery Exchange Platform, we sits at the intersection of IoT technology and B2B commerce. That means real-time inventory data, verified seller profiles, and a transaction process designed for cross-border buyers who can't always inspect machines in person. Our users in China have exceeded 1.5 millions meaning we have the first source of excavator owners and the equivalent number of machines. This means we can cover all the popular models and even specific needs, no matter of the status.







FAQs
WhatsApp